Output 3ff97c1934730d43bbfcdc76beed0e0dcf4ee7984d7ea0e37caf3d2fed70937d:0

value
139592628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3cc1d2ff1e3dca9b837c98d227bc9723fdc1bd0 OP_EQUAL
address
3Lzu27M1TMiodrtxqPaUugMhxrpE73V7Ko
transaction
3ff97c1934730d43bbfcdc76beed0e0dcf4ee7984d7ea0e37caf3d2fed70937d
confirmations
385597
spent
true